§ 4-4-38-9 — Office to adopt guidelines; collaboration with state and local agencies

(a)The office shall adopt guidelines to implement this chapter, including guidelines governing:
(1)the form and content of requests to provide qualified broadband service to an unserved area;
(2)the form and content of applications for grants under this chapter;
(3)a competitive bidding process or a process for requests for proposals for qualified broadband projects;
(4)a process by which a broadband provider may challenge the designation of an area as unserved; and
(5)a process by which:
(A)a person may, in a petition filed with the office, provide evidence that one (1) or more locations within one (1) or more census blocks are unserved areas; and
(B)upon the filing of a petition described in clause (A):
